INTRODUCTION

On October 4, 1992, the United States of America (the government) brought an action pursuant to 18 U.S.C. § 981(a)(1)(C)1 to forfeit property which constitutes proceeds traceable to an alleged bank fraud in violation of 18 U.S.C. § 1344.2 Its forfeiture action is the subject of three pending lawsuits before the court (Nos...
